| As always, thank you so much for all the care and concern shown here what an amazing place Princess is doing well. We allow her to nurse the puppies at night which amounts to about two sessions now and the rest of the time we are feeding them. She's on a calcium supplement twice a day and I blend this into ricotta cheese or full fat cottage cheese plus she eats some of the formula being fed to the puppies so that includes goats milk and yogurt plus everything else we feed her! The puppies are so fat and glossy and active they are 14 days old today. We keep an eye on Princess constantly for any sign of relapse and we keep her away from the puppies unless she is wearing her tube top I made unless it is her turn to feed and even when we do allow her to nurse it is only for a couple of minutes per puppy, just to keep her involved. She is very content to let us take care of them although she is determined to bathe them and groom them and continue the piddle and pooh duties which is fine by me! I figure each day the get close to being weaned is a good thing!
